## FY Headcount Plan (Managers Only)

Welcome aboard! Quick orientation: next year we're budgeting 14 new roles across Brindlewood Analytics, mostly in the Tarnmouth office. Engineering gets six, Customer Success four, the rest split between Ops and Design. Marta's team stays flat until Q3 review. Backfills need VP sign-off from January onward. Context for the numbers follows below.

board note of kadug-tawig: Only 5 of the 100 pilot accounts renewed Oliath, so a churn review is set for April 15.

/*
 * Fixture: retention sweeper (Project Ashbine).
 * Seeds records straddling the 90-day cutoff: one expired,
 * one exactly at boundary, one fresh. Sweeper must delete
 * only the first. Runs against the staging purge API —
 * bearer auth required, no fallback. Token for this suite
 * is below.
 */

session JWT of fajof-bahop = eyJhbGciOiJIUzI1NiIsInR5cCI6IkpXVCJ9.eyJzdWIiOiIqgHoPSIn0.DAyxzh8y

Subject: Memtrace cut-over complete

Team,

Cut-over to Memtrace v2 for GPU memory profiling finished last night. Old v1 agents are disabled; any tickets referencing v1 dashboards should be closed as resolved-by-migration. Sampling overhead is now under 2% and allocation traces include kernel names. Known gap: profiles older than 30 days were not migrated. Point customers at the v2 docs for setup questions. For reference when troubleshooting, the agent now runs with the following configuration.

settings of bagaf-bawip:
[aldax]
port = 5000
region = south-4
host = aldax.brasklabs.corp
team = brivan
timeout_ms = 2000
retries = 2